Non-programmer makers flood support with avoidable bugs. Provide an MCP server plus a CLI that runs automated LLM-powered preflight checks (brand voice, account config, posting rules) to catch errors before users report them.

LLM readiness for content tasks is concrete in the source: "Claude is already pretty good at writing social posts" and can be used to validate copy and format. The prosumer maker wave plus evidence of recurring monthly pain and paid tools usage (stage 1 signals: workflow_frequency, paid_tools, budget_owner) means customers will pay for recurring automation that reduces daily support load. Also, low-friction APIs from LLM providers and inexpensive compute make embedding an MCP server and CLI into deployment flows feasible and cost effective today. Source reports receiving "hundreds of support messages every day," so a product that automates the common checks saves real support cost. Position as an LLM-augmented preflight layer: an MCP server plus CLI that integrates with the creators workflow and brand_voice.xml templates so checks run before deploy. The product can encode repeatable heuristics learned from aggregated support patterns and standard templates, delivering immediate ROI for prosumer teams while embedding into their deployment pipeline for persistent value.

Help prosumer builders avoid social SaaS bugs with MCP server and CLI targets a $2.4B = 400,000 prosumer developer teams x $600 ARPU/year. Assumes broad set of indie SaaS makers, small creator startups and agencies that buy devops or workflow automation at roughly $50/mo. total addressable market with medium saturation and a year-over-year growth rate of 20-30% annual growth in prosumer developer tooling and creator SaaS adoption.
Key trends driving demand: LLM copilots for content tasks -- LLMs can validate tone, structure, and policy compliance for social posts, enabling automated preflight checks.; Rise of prosumer builders -- non-engineer founders increasingly ship SaaS and creator tools, increasing demand for low-friction devops and validation tooling.; API-first platform economy -- easy integrations reduce friction to add a centralized MCP server that can orchestrate many downstream accounts.; Shift to subscription tools and monthly budgets -- recurring spend on tooling makes a subscription model tractable for automation and support reduction..
Key competitors include GitHub Actions, Sentry, Zapier, Playwright / Puppeteer, LLM providers (Anthropic Claude, OpenAI).
